Yes, the title 'Took 5 Years' is correct!!
I started making this wine bottle just over 5 years ago!
I originally covered it with plaster of paris and painted it with
duck egg blue paint. I then added some embellishments
I covered it with Gesso and job done.
The problem was, I didn't like it!
So it sat on my desk for 5 years. I even moved house 4 years ago
and it still sat on my desk!
Until last Saturday!!
I wanted to do something messy, so picked up the bottle and made
a start on it. Stripping off all the embellishments.
I made the flowers with clay and sprayed them with
some bottles of Tattered Angels, a mica and a mix of colours.
I also sprayed the bottle with some of the colours.
I then used on everything, some Cosmic Shimmer Opal Polish and
Metallic Gilding Polish, which I used my fingers to spread it where I
wanted it. Very messy but great fun.
The colours are much nicer in real life and the Mica
is gorgeous.
